I ordered a t-shirt from Fakku on 12/26/2020 because my younger brother said that he liked a t-shirt that he saw on their website and thats what he wanted for his birthday which was going to be held on 01/09/2021. I waited until 12/26/2020 to place my order because the t-shirt was pretty expensive at $25 per t-shirt + $11 for USPS Priority Shipping for a single shirt so it came out to $36 for one t-shirt shipped. I wanted to wait and see if Fakku had some kind of Christmas sale where I could get free shipping or something (they didnt have any sale) so I placed my order on December 26, 2020 the day after Christmas. I waited a week and Fakku still had not shipped out my order so I emailed them saying my order was still not shipped out 5+ days after I placed the order and that I needed the item before January 9th for my brothers birthday. No response from Fakku until 01/05/2021 (4 days before my brothers birthday) when they emailed me back to say that the item would arrive on time, I checked the order status on their website and they updated my order with a message that said they would be closed from December 23rd until January 4th and orders will be shipped out starting on January 5th. I checked the tracking number that they gave me and it looks like they shipped out the item on 01/06/2021 and it arrived on the same day as my brothers birthday which was on 01/09/2021 (luckily). It was pretty irresponsible of Fakku to go on vacation from December 23rd all the way until January 4th and not leave any staff members at all behind to fulfill orders. The product that they sent me arrived brand new in a sealed plastic bag and they even sent me a free black disposable mask that says Fakku on it which was a nice unexpected free gift that they sent during Covid-19. I still think that their products are overpriced I mean who spends $25 on a t-shirt that has a company's logo on it (giving the company free advertising) and then spends $11 to ship a single t-shirt that was sent in an envelope and would costs $8 if it would have been sent inside of a USPS flat rate envelope (unless their buying it as a gift for someone else). The translated books that they sell are also pretty expensive at $20 each, I understand that theres a cost associated with paying the translators but I buy the same books directly from Japan instead of the English translated books that Fakku sells and the same books that Fakku sells for $20 translated are $8-$10 in Japanese if you import them from Japan.
